You can find us in the peaceful village of Caputh, 4 miles east of Dunkeld on The River Tay - the largest volume river in the UK.
The Steading Hostel sleeps up to 16 people in 5 bunk bedrooms (3x2, 1x4, 1x6) and there is a large comfortable living, dining area with a wood-burning stove and a well equipped Apple shares kitchen. The garden/patio is south facing and there are picnic benches and charcoal BBQ for use when the weather allows!
The nearby historic town of Dunkeld is delightful and centred around a medieval square and Cathedral. Perthshire is truly beautiful with stunning scenery and we are extremely well positioned to explore the surrounding countryside and all it’s treasures – Perthshire 'Big Tree Country' encompasses Europe’s oldest tree and the world’s tallest hedge! The munros are breathtaking, providing a wonderful challenge or you can enjoy the peace of shorter walks through the countryside by some of Scotland's most stunning rivers/lochs. And, of course there is our wonderful wildlife - famous osprey's are only 3 miles away.
Overall, Perthshire has a lot to offer for short or longer visits!
